How much do event production project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for event production project manager in the United States is $54,918.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40,500.00 and $65,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Event Production Project Manager v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vent Production Project ManagerEvent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esOversees entire event planning, manages teams, and ensures project deadlines are metAssists with logistics, vendor coordination, and on-site support
Required SkillsProject management, budgeting, leadership, technical knowledgeCommunication, organization, vendor management
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with site visits, often in event venues or production settingsOn-site during events, supporting logistics and setup
CertificationsEvent planning, project management certifications often preferredEvent planning certifications beneficial but not mandatory

The main difference between an Event Production Project Manager and an Event Coordinator lies in scope and responsibility. The Project Manager oversees the entire event process, manages teams, and handles budgets, while the Event Coordinator focuses on supporting logistics and on-site execution.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but the Project Manager typically has more leadership and technical responsibilities.
